MSP Ranking High In The Search A quick Google search reveals the top results for some of the most competitive search results on the web. If you pay for Google Ads you can expect anywhere between $50-$150/click for the keyword "IT Support LA". However, there are also the organic listings - those near the top of the page are killing it. I've done a quick calculation and used a few tools: Monthly Queries for IT Support LA: 10,000 searches/month Top Result getting around 1/3 traffic: 3,500 views/month Even with a 1% conversion rate, that would be 30 appointments in the diary. So the question is, how can you replicate this for your IT business? Three things: Niche down - don't even bother going for these highly competitive terms - the top spot is always changing. Topical Authority - publish consistent, useful information on your blog that is related and linked to the terms you want to rank for. Digital PR - get high-quality backlinks (5-10/month for at least the next six months). Flesch reading score

Flesch reading score measures how complex a text is. The lower the score, the more difficult the text is to read. The Flesch readability score uses the average length of your sentences (measured by the number of words) and the average number of syllables per word in an equation to calculate the reading ease. Text with a very high Flesch reading ease score (about 100) is straightforward and easy to read, with short sentences and no words of more than two syllables. Usually, a reading ease score of 60-70 is considered acceptable/normal for web copy.
